Guminobiotic is a product of high-moor peat oxidation in an aqueous-alkaline medium and is used to stimulate metabolism, as a hepatoprotector and immunostimulant in animals and birds.

Composition: 1.0 cm3 of the agent contain at least 250 mg of humic substances.

Presentation: dark brown liquid with specific ammonia smell. Freely soluble in water The agent is poured into polymeric, glass and steel tare according to technical regulatory acts of the manufacturer with rated volumes of 5, 10, 12, 13, 14, 20, 25, 30 1000 l.

Guminobiotic feed is a veterinary agent, the product of high-moor peat oxidation in aqueous alkaline media.

1.0 ml of water solution of the agent contains at least 250 mg of humic substances.

The agent is produced in polymeric tare with nominal volumes of 1, 5, 10, 20, 25, 30, 1000 l.

Pharmacological properties

Pharmacological properties of the agent are determined by the combination of humic and fulvic organic acids and their salts - humates and fulvates, as well as natural antioxidants of organic structure.

The main elements in the general direction of the pharmacological action of humic substances providing clinical effects of increasing the productivity and resistance of all types of farm animals and poultry are: hepatoprotective effect - reducing the signs of cytolysis and cholestasis, normalizing the biosynthetic and detoxifying functions of the liver; antioxidant activity - regulating effect on the activity of peroxidation processes and the antioxidant defense system, especially in pathological conditions; adaptogenic properties - increased resistance to adverse effects of both exogenous and endogenous reorganization of the body during diseases); immunostimulating effect - increasing the content of gamma globulins and attracting lymphoid cells from depot organs; general metabolic effect - normalization of all types of metabolism.

Humic acids exert their effect on pathogenic microflora in the form of direct impact on bacterial cells and their metabolism (suppression of folic acid synthesis). Antibacterial effect of humic acids is based on internal binding of high-molecular protein fractions - bacterial toxins.

How to use

The agent is administered to animals and birds for the prevention and treatment of respiratory and gastrointestinal diseases of infectious and non-infectious etiology.

For prophylactic purposes, the agent is used in the aerosol form with a cold fog generator at a dilution of 1:50 in a dose of 1–2 ml/m3 of the room daily for 4 days with an interval of 10 days between cycles. For treatment, from the moment of occurrence of clinical signs of a disease in 1:25 dilution in dosage 2 ml/m3 daily for 4-7 days.

The agent is administered orally with feed, milk or water for prophylaxis: for calves - 0.5 ml/kg of live weight daily; other sex and age groups of cattle - 0.1 ml/kg of live weight daily; poultry (broiler chickens, rearing stock, laying hens) - 0.6 ml/kg of live weight daily; fur animals - 0.5 ml/kg of live weight daily, sows and piglets - 0.7 ml/kg of live weight.

For treatment from the moment of manifestation of clinical signs of the disease: for calves - 0.8 ml/kg of live weight; for fur animals 1.0 ml/kg live weight; for sows and piglets - 1.0 ml/kg of live weight daily for 10 days.

The agent is also introduced into compound feeds by spraying as follows: to poultry - 0.3-0.7% of the feed weight; to cattle - 0.1-0.6% of the feed weight, to pigs - 0.3-0.8% of the feed weight.

Safety interval

Animal slaughter for meat and usage of cow milk after application of the preparation is allowed without restrictions.

Contraindications

In the recommended doses, the feed additive does not cause any side effects. There are no contraindications for usage of the preparation.
